I am not too worried about the PenTile screen. It is a new generation of the technology and everyone who has actually used it says it is gorgeous. IMHO the underclocked CPU and Overclocked GPU are actually a good thing, the battery should last all day! And at some point overclocking may be an option if people want to push it. There is hardware optimization in ICS so this should make up for a lot of the fears people may have regarding *only* a 1.2ghz dual core cpu on the G nexus. The OMAP 4460 processor is a very capable CPU ( the core ARM cortex A9 is the same one used in the Exynos), it has dual channel memory for multitasking, and it is optimized for low power consumption so you get high performance without draining the battery in 4 hours. It is also supposed to be significantly better at video encoding/decoding than the other "high end" CPU's because it has the IVA 3 hardware accelerator, and with a 4.65" screen, people can realistically watch movies so it is important. Allegedly the ~2x overclocked GPU is close in performance to the dual core GPU on the iFone 4 - we'll see. I think I'll be pretty happy going from my original Droid to the G Nexus, I'm not worried at all...
